الأسئلة الشائعة
•Are these SPDs and breakers compatible with IEC-based installations?
Russian electrical standards are largely harmonized with IEC, so ratings, terminology and DIN-rail form factors will be familiar. SPDs are classified Type 1/2/3 as in IEC 61643. Still, confirm nominal voltage and frequency for your grid — most devices are built for 220/380 V 50 Hz networks, which matches most of Africa, the Middle East and Central Asia.
•Can suppliers quote against a utility tender bill of quantities?
Yes, this is routine. Send the BOQ with item specifications and quantities; manufacturers return itemized pricing, technical datasheets and deviation lists where their product differs from the reference spec. For tenders requiring type-test reports from independent laboratories, ask early — gathering certified translations takes time.
•What comes in a cathodic protection package for a pipeline project?
Typical scope includes transformer-rectifier stations, anode groundbeds, reference electrodes, test posts and cabling accessories. Suppliers can size the system if you provide pipeline length, coating type and soil resistivity data. Commissioning support is usually remote, with detailed installation documentation; on-site supervision is negotiable for large projects.
•How are fragile porcelain insulators packed for sea freight?
Insulators ship in wooden crates with individual separators, a packing method refined over decades of export. Breakage allowances are specified in the contract — typically the supplier replaces transit-damaged units documented in a port survey report. Polymer insulators are lighter and far more tolerant of handling if logistics is a concern.
